Outils pour utilisateurs

Outils du site


tableau_comparatif_de_monitoring

Différences

Ci-dessous, les différences entre deux révisions de la page.

Lien vers cette vue comparative

Les deux révisions précédentesRévision précédente
Prochaine révision
Révision précédente
tableau_comparatif_de_monitoring [2021/03/09 21:43] – [InfluxDb] Labomediatableau_comparatif_de_monitoring [2021/03/11 23:17] (Version actuelle) n1c0
Ligne 1: Ligne 1:
 ======Comparatifs des différentes solutions pour le monitoring====== ======Comparatifs des différentes solutions pour le monitoring======
  
-=====InfluxDb=====+=====Netdata=====
  
-[[https://www.influxdata.com|InfluxDB]] est une time series database. Son objectif est de pouvoir afficher des données (qu'elle récupère à l'aide de Telegraf). L'affichage de ces données est optimisée à l'aide d'un langage de programmation (Flux) et de templates (InfluxDB Template).+[[https://www.netdata.cloud/|Netdata]] est une time series database (base de données optimisée pour le stockage de données horodatéespermettant de monitorer un ou des serveurs et d'afficher en temps réel ou sur des périodes choisies les données recueillies dans un dashboard très complet.
  
-====Avantages et Désavantages====+Voir le [[netdata_monitoring_de_serveur|tutoriel d'installation et de configuration]].
  
-+OpenSource+====Avantages et désavantages====
  
-+Possibilité d’ajouter des extensions pour renforcer l’application+  * Open Source et gratuit 
 +  * Excellentes performances 
 +  * Très complet 
 +  * Facile à installer et configurer 
 +  * Possibilité de regrouper plusieurs agent Netdata dans une interface unique 
 +  * Personnalisation complète du dashboard 
 +  * Peut consommer beaucoup de mémoire vive et d'espace disque si monitoring sur de longues périodes
  
-+La version Cloud peut être commencée gratuitement. Elle dispose d’une version gratuite pour les petits projets de loisir+=====InfluxDb=====
  
-+Utilisation de Telegraf, un plugin gratuit qui sert à récupérer des données+[[https://www.influxdata.com|InfluxDB]] est une time series database. Son objectif est de pouvoir afficher des données (qu'elle récupère à l'aide de Telegraf). L'affichage de ces données est optimisée à l'aide d'un langage de programmation (Flux) et de templates (InfluxDB Template).
  
-+Equipé d’un langage de programmation appelé Flux, il est possible pour les développeurs d’hautement customiser les données récupérées.+====Avantages et Désavantages====
  
-+Inclut un système appelé InfluxDb template qui permet de créer des templates de données en YAML pour customiser les données et les partager +  * OpenSource 
- +  * Possibilité d’ajouter des extensions pour renforcer l’application 
--Certaines versions et fonctionnalités sont payantes : La version InfluxDB Cloud est payante en fonction des données et la version Enterprise doit avoir un prix négocié avec leur équipe de vente+  * La version Cloud peut être commencée gratuitement. Elle dispose d’une version gratuite pour les petits projets de loisir 
 +  * Utilisation de Telegraf, un plugin gratuit qui sert à récupérer des données 
 +  * Equipé d’un langage de programmation appelé Flux, il est possible pour les développeurs d’hautement customiser les données récupérées. 
 +  * Inclut un système appelé InfluxDb template qui permet de créer des templates de données en YAML pour customiser les données et les partager 
 +  Certaines versions et fonctionnalités sont payantes : La version InfluxDB Cloud est payante en fonction des données et la version Enterprise doit avoir un prix négocié avec leur équipe de vente
  
 ====Features==== ====Features====
  
-Possibilité de mettre en place une alerte qui envoie une notification si une donnée dépasse un seuil défini. +  * Possibilité de mettre en place une alerte qui envoie une notification si une donnée dépasse un seuil défini. 
- +  Visualiser les données 
--Visualiser les données +  Utilisation de plugins pour étendre les possibilités 
- +  Equipé d’un langage de programmation appelé Flux, il est possible pour les développeurs d’hautement customiser les données récupérées. 
--Utilisation de plugins pour étendre les possibilités +  Inclut un système appelé InfluxDb template qui permet de créer des templates de données en YAML pour customiser les données et les partager
- +
--Equipé d’un langage de programmation appelé Flux, il est possible pour les développeurs d’hautement customiser les données récupérées. +
- +
--Inclut un système appelé InfluxDb template qui permet de créer des templates de données en YAML pour customiser les données et les partager+
  
 =====Grafana===== =====Grafana=====
  
-Grafana est une time serie database. Son objectif est de pouvoir afficher des données qu'elle collecte à l'aide de Prometheus ou d'autre applications (par exemple, Loki pour collecter des données sur les logs). L'application est simple à prendre en main et possède un plan gratuit intéressant. +[[https://grafana.com|Grafana]] est une time serie database. Son objectif est de pouvoir afficher des données qu'elle collecte à l'aide de Prometheus ou d'autre applications (par exemple, Loki pour collecter des données sur les logs). L'application est simple à prendre en main et possède un plan gratuit intéressant.
- +
-https://grafana.com/ +
 ====Avantages et Désavantages==== ====Avantages et Désavantages====
  
-+OpenSource +  * OpenSource 
- +  Un outil Live Demo sur le site permet de facilement voir les différentes fonctionnalitées 
-+Un outil Live Demo sur le site permet de facilement voir les différentes fonctionnalitées +  Possibilité d’ajouter des plugins pour renforcer l’application 
- +  La version Cloud dispose d’une version avec 50GB de de logs, une rétention de 14 jours pour les données et un accès jusqu’à 3 membres 
-+Possibilité d’ajouter des plugins pour renforcer l’application +  La version Cloud dispose aussi d’une version payante à 49$ qui permet plus de données, de temps d’utilisations et de membres 
- +  Une version Enterprise est disponible mais à gros prix (commence à 3500$ par mois)
-+La version Cloud dispose d’une version avec 50GB de de logs, une rétention de 14 jours pour les données et un accès jusqu’à 3 membres +
-  +
-=La version Cloud dispose aussi d’une version payante à 49$ qui permet plus de données, de temps d’utilisations et de membres +
- +
--Une version Enterprise est disponible mais à gros prix (commence à 3500$ par mois)+
  
 ====Features==== ====Features====
  
-Possibilité de mettre en place une alerte qui envoie une notification si une donnée dépasse un seuil défini. +  * Possibilité de mettre en place une alerte qui envoie une notification si une donnée dépasse un seuil défini. 
- +  Visualiser les données 
--Visualiser les données +  Unifier les données ensembles 
- +  Possibiliter de partager les données entre les membres d’une équipe 
--Unifier les données ensembles +  * Utilisation de plugins pour étendre les possibilités 
- +  Possibilité d’annoter les graphiques de données 
--Possibiliter de partager les données entre les membres d’une équipe +  Les données incluent des dashboards, des logs, des metrics
- +
--utilisation de plugins pour étendre les possibilités +
- +
--Possibilité d’annoter les graphiques de données +
- +
--Les données incluent des dashboards, des logs, des metrics+
  
 =====Kdb+===== =====Kdb+=====
  
-Kdb+ est une time series database relationnelle. Son but va être de collecter des données et de les afficher de mannière très optimiser et rapide. Cependant, l'application de monitoring est à construire complètement à partir du langage q. +[[https://code.kx.com/q/|Kdb+]] est une time series database relationnelle. Son but va être de collecter des données et de les afficher de mannière très optimiser et rapide. Cependant, l'application de monitoring est à construire complètement à partir du langage **q**.
- +
-https://code.kx.com/q/+
  
 ====Avantages et Désavantages==== ====Avantages et Désavantages====
  
-+Basé sur le langage de programmation « q », il peut permettre de faire beaucoup de chose +  * Basé sur le langage de programmation « q », il peut permettre de faire beaucoup de chose 
- +  * Ne possède pas d’options de monitoring de base 
--ne possède pas d’options de monitoring de base +  * Peut être long et difficile à mettre en place et à appréhender
--peut être long et difficile à mettre en place et appréhender+
  
 ====Features==== ====Features====
Ligne 88: Ligne 77:
 =====Prometheus==== =====Prometheus====
  
-Prometheus est une time series database qui va collecter les données et les afficher. Il y a plusieurs façon d'afficher les données de Prometheus comme par exemple un moyen built-in ou Grafana.+[[https://prometheus.io/|Prometheus]] est une time series database qui va collecter les données et les afficher. Il y a plusieurs façon d'afficher les données de Prometheus comme par exemple un moyen built-in ou Grafana. 
  
-https://prometheus.io/ 
  
 ====Avantages et Désavantages==== ====Avantages et Désavantages====
  
-+OpenSource +  * OpenSource 
- +  Est complètement gratuit 
-+Est complètement gratuit +  Possibilité d’ajouter des plugins pour renforcer l’application 
- +  Visualisation basée sur Graphana 
-+Possibilité d’ajouter des plugins pour renforcer l’application +  Le but de Prometheus est de fournir un service fiable et efficace à tout moment 
- +  Cependant, si le but recherché est de la data précise à 100%, ce n’est pas la meilleure solution 
- +  * Ne dispose pas de version en mode Cloud
-Visualisation basé sur Graphana +
- +
-+Le but de Prometheus est de fournir un service fiable et efficace à tout moment +
- +
--Cependant, si le but recherché est de la data précise à 100%, ce n’est pas la meilleure solution +
- +
--ne dispose pas de version en mode Cloud+
  
 ====Features==== ====Features====
  
--Visualiser les données +  * Visualiser les données 
- +  Unifier les données ensembles 
--Unifier les données ensembles +  Possibiliter de partager les données entre les membres d’une équipe 
- +  * Utilisation de plugins pour étendre les possibilités 
--Possibiliter de partager les données entre les membres d’une équipe +  Possibilité d’annoter les graphiques de données 
- +  Les données incluent des dashboards, des logs, des metrics
--utilisation de plugins pour étendre les possibilités +
- +
--Possibilité d’annoter les graphiques de données +
- +
--Les données incluent des dashboards, des logs, des metrics+
  
  
 +{{tag>serveur monitoring}}
tableau_comparatif_de_monitoring.txt · Dernière modification : 2021/03/11 23:17 de n1c0